Hi,
I tried to downgrade my old 3dsXL on fw 11.2, no arm9 installed or hacks, trough the fieldrunners method today, everything went wel ( did sys transfer, injected hacked save) till i restored my nand backup with 10.4 in it. I had patched the original Nand dump with autofirm (the one for old3ds). When i restored the Modified nand it looked fine but when i exited out of the Nand dump/restore menu (fieldrunners > scores) i just got a blue screen with a bootrom error and i keep getting this error when i turn my device on. What are my options? What can i try to fix this? Is a hardmod the best option or is there something else that could fix this?

You must use an AutoFIRM that matches your firmware version. You used 11.0 AutoFIRM on an 11.2 NAND and you bricked, which is entirely expected.

There should be a release thread for 11.2 AutoFIRM somewhere, but it won't do much good now.
